Wheelchair Motocross World Cup 2016 to begins From April 23

The world’s premier wheelchair motocross athletes will converge in North Texas on Thursday, April 23, and Sunday, April 24, at Alliance Skate Park in Grand Prairie. 

•    This two-day event features WCMX Competitors from around the World competing for cash, prizes, and the WCMX World Championship 2016 Title.
•    The 2016 WCMX World Championship will have something for everyone. This family entertainment event will provide the most amazing wheelchair manoeuvres ever performed by WCMX riders from around the globe. 
•    The event also features an Adaptive Skate Competition Division. 

•    Beginners Clinic is free for anyone with a physical disability that participates in their own wheelchair. 
•    Participants of the clinic will be instructed by the best WMCX Professional Riders in the world and will test their skills on the Pro ramp course and be assigned 1-2 volunteers who will assist, spot and encourage riders and skaters. 
•    If riders are unable to push their own wheelchairs, volunteers will navigate them through the course. All safety pads and helmets will be provided by RISE Adaptive Sports.
•    RISE is an Irving, Texas based non-profit organization with a mission “to assist persons with physical challenges to Recover, Inspire, Succeed, and Empower themselves and others by providing inclusive adaptive recreational sports programs”.
